    • The bell tower of the Brantôme abbey church dates from the 11th century. It is among the oldest campanile bell towers in France. It has the particularity of being an independent building, built on a rocky overhang 12 meters high against which the church is built.

      Its architecture is characteristic of the Romanesque style which flourishes in the Limousin region and is characterized by the use of gables crowning the bays and by a superposition of four recessed floors. Its tip is capped by a quadrangular stone pyramid.

      Guided tours of the cloister, the church and climb to the bell tower from February to the end of December. Limited to 18 people per visit.
